About The Position

RCS is seeking a Network Infrastructure Monitoring SME to provide strategic technical leadership and hands-on engineering support for the implementation and optimization of the Clients enterprise network monitoring platform. This role will be central to enhancing visibility, performance, and operational responsiveness across a complex, multi-site WAN environment. The Lead will engage cross-functional stakeholders, lead monitoring integrations, and drive innovation in proactive network operations. This position requires the candidate to meet specific Security Clearance obligations to work hybrid in Washington, DC.

Requirements

  • Clearance: Active Public Trust Clearance or the ability to obtain
  • U.S. Citizenship required (NO EXCEPTIONS).
  • Bachelors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ering, or a related technical field.
  • 10+ years of progressive IT experience in network engineering, infrastructure, or systems integration roles.
  • Expertise in WAN architectures, network performance analysis, diagnostics, and operational monitoring strategies.
  • Proven experience deploying and managing enterprise-scale monitoring solutions across distributed environments.
  • ThousandEyes monitoring tool strongly preferred.
  • Strong understanding of routing, path analysis, host monitoring, and alert configuration.
  • Experience preparing technical documentation in support of governance, ATOs, or compliance requirements.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ills; able to effectively communicate complex techn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.

Nice To Haves

  • Experience with enterprise IT and network monitoring platforms such as SolarWinds, ThousandEyes, Datadog, Splunk, AppDynamics, PRTG, Nagios, or similar observability tools.
  • Familiarity with log aggregation, SNMP polling, synthetic monitoring, and infrastructure performance analysis.
  • Masters Degree in Computer Science, IT, or related discipline (may be considered in lieu of required experience).
  • Relevant certifications such as: Cisco Certified Network Professional (CCNP), SolarWinds Certified Professional (SCP), Splunk Core Certified User, AWS Certified Solutions Architect, CompTIA Network+, or vendor-specific monitoring certifications.
  • Familiarity with infrastructure-as-code and automation tools (e.g., Ansible, Terraform).
  • Experience supporting federal or enterprise IT transformation initiatives.

Responsibilities

  • Contribute to the architecture, design, and implementation of solutions to improve the Clients enterprise network monitoring capabilities.
  • Integrate and optimize WAN monitoring tools to deliver actionable insights and enable proactive detection of network performance issues.
  • Design and maintain advanced dashboards, alerting configurations, and analytical views based on stakeholder requirements.
  • Collaborate with technical teams and business units to identify network monitoring needs and translate them into scalable solutions.
  • Serve as a liaison between operations teams, leadership, and platform vendors to support monitoring configuration, testing, and rollout.
  • Develop and maintain comprehensive documentation, including technical configurations, diagrams, and operational status reports.
  • Facilitate knowledge transfer sessions, briefings, and training to ensure platform adoption and effective usage across Client teams.
  • Provide subject matter expertise in network diagnostics, platform tuning, and performance enhancement efforts.
  • Support transition planning and documentation handoffs between contract teams to ensure continuity and knowledge retention.
